1. Create A Detailed Budget

Budgeting is the first step towards effective financial management for students. Start by calculating your last month expenses, including accommodation, groceries, bills and other essential costs. It gives you an idea how much money you are spending on each category. 

See if you are overspending on anything. Mostly we overspend on fun activities and later we regret it. Allocate a specific portion of your budget for activities like going out for movies or games. Spending less on your hobbies helps a lot to save money. 

You can easily create a budget using online tools like budgeting apps or spreadsheets. This is the most important step to set aside for savings or emergency funds. 

2. Purchase Used Textbooks or Rent them

One of the efficient ways to save money as a student without working is to buy used books from your senior's or bookshops. Many websites also offer affordable options for course books

There are some books which are temporarily required, you can rent such books and later return them. This method can potentially save a significant amount.

4. Apply for Scholarships

Many colleges and universities offer scholarships over time, so keep an eye on them. Apply for these scholarships and financial aid opportunities as they can cover most of your educational expenses.


5. Plan Your Meals for the Week

To prevent impulsive and expensive food purchases, make a shopping list and plan your meals for the week. Practice cooking your own food instead of eating out, as restaurant meals are often more expensive. Eat out only on special occasions, and don't forget to avail discounts codes on food.

7. Prefer Public Transportation

As a student, using public transport can greatly reduce your financial stress and enable you to save money. In addition to lowering your daily commute expenditures, it also eliminates a number of recurring expenses related to car ownership. Additionally, it supports sustainable living and is a choice that respects the environment.

9. Get Free Softwares

Instead of expensive softwares, freeware is a free substitute. Many popular programs and softwares are costly, which makes them unsuitable for students' budgets. Download free versions of office, antivirus, image editing, and audio editing programs. This is one of the good tips for saving money as a student without a job. 

10. Unsubscribe from Unnecessary Subscriptions

A practical and frequently ignored option for students to save money is to cancel unneeded subscriptions. In the current digital era, it's simple to get subscriptions to streaming services, magazines, apps and others which can quickly deplete your budget.

Decide which ones you rarely use or could do without, then cancel them right away. You can use that cash for other important costs like textbooks, food, or savings. 

11. Pay Your Bills on Time

A basic financial practice that can help students and everyone else save money is paying bills on time. Late payments frequently result in further fees, fines, and sometimes even harm to your credit score, which can have long-term financial consequences. 

Consider setting up reminders, using budgeting tools, or automating payments whenever possible to manage bill payments successfully.

12. Practice Frugal Living

Adopt a frugal mindset and make conscious choices to live within your means. Avoid impulse purchases, shop with a list, and prioritize your needs over wants. Repair items when possible instead of replacing them, and embrace a minimalist lifestyle. 

By being mindful of your spending habits and making intentional choices, you can save more money without the need for a traditional job.
